Cabinet thrash Picforce XI
17 Jun 2018
Thapelo ‘DJ Tips’ Olopeng’s brace and an easy tap in from Moiseraele ‘Masterpieces’ Goya on June 14 gave cabinet a resounding 3-0 victory against a hapless Picforce XI, made up of permanent secretaries from different government departments.
President Mokgweetsi ‘Sisiboy’ Masisi watched from the bench as he failed to make it to the starting 11 due to failing a fitness test.
The game, played under floodlights at the University of Botswana Stadium, attracted a sizable crowd of public officers who wrapped up an eventful week that started on Monday with a Public Service Convention that was hosted at the UB indoor sports arena.
The crowd braved the chilly temperatures and filled the western stand to watch the blistering pace and quick feet of Vice President Slumber ‘Slumbisto’ Tsogwane who kept the Picforce defence on their toes the entire evening.
He displayed unmatched ball controlling skills and his pace left the bulky defenders sprawled on the grass.
He could have buried many goals but lady luck smiled the other way as he also missed a penalty.
Picforce XI was saved by the heroics of their acrobatic goalkeeper, Thatayaone ‘LAPCAS’ Dedede whose timely reflexes in the opening half denied the likes of hardshooting Bagalatia ‘Tinytot’ Arone a chance to open the score line.
The combination of Slumbisto, Tinytot and Masterpieces paid off when DJ Tips tapped a well taken pass over the goalie to break the ice. Following a nice build up Masterpieces increased the tally.
In the second half, cabinet came out with guns blazzing again and after a few unsuccessful attempts, DJ Tips put the game beyond reach with a lucky shot after the goalkeeper made a mistake. Sisiboy had joined the team for a pep talk during the break.
Cabinet XI’s manager, Vincent ‘Faras’ Seretse made a few technical changes deep into the second half bringing in the likes of Botlogile ‘Mmaopeneks’ Tshireletso, Dorcas ‘Dog-dog’ Makgato and Bogolo ‘Bambino’ Kenewendo.
The likes of Kabelo ‘Trafic Jam’ Ebineng and Peggy ‘EDD’ Serame also showed glimpses of skill on the side of Picforce XI. In a post-match interview, Sisiboy heaped praise on his teammates and said they intended to keep the clean-sheet in the next game they play. ENDs
